Output e1695e72821903d022fa1643065b6f777d295a53389b2cc16a7f96e94b2822d6:3

value
46620360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26a7c3f3d43e07c361de991d8a9d82f1923bf223 OP_EQUAL
address
35DQaP1sDJ1zxHvqkmtWHGvZ2gJbaxHNPt
transaction
e1695e72821903d022fa1643065b6f777d295a53389b2cc16a7f96e94b2822d6
spent
true